Guocoland Malaysia Bhd Accounts Receivable Explanation

1.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Days Sales Outstanding measures of the average number of days that a company takes to collect revenue after a sale has been made. It is a financial ratio that illustrates how well a company's accounts receivables are being managed.

Guocoland Malaysia Bhd's Days Sales Outstanding for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Days Sales Outstanding
=Accounts Receivable/Revenue*Days in Period
=108.732/151.773*91
=65.37

2. In Ben Graham's calculation of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C), Guocoland Malaysia Bhd's accounts receivable are only considered to be worth 75% of book value:

Guocoland Malaysia Bhd's Net-Net Working Capital Per Share for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Net-Net Working Capital Per Share
=(Cash And Cash Equivalents+0.75 * Accounts Receivable+0.5 * Total Inventories-Total Liabilities
-Preferred Stock-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(213.441+0.75 * 108.732+0.5 * 512.278-874.574
-0-457.85)/669.948
=-1.17

Be Aware

Net receivables tells us a great deal about the different competitors in the same industry. In competitive industries, some attempt to gain advantage by offering better credit terms, causing increase in sales and receivables.

If company consistently shows lower % Net receivables to gross sales than competitors, then it usually has some kind of competitive advantage which requires further digging.

Average Days Sales Outstanding is a good indicator for measuring a company's sales channel and customers. A company may book great revenue and earnings growth but never receive payment from their customers. This may force a write-off in the future and depress future earnings.

Guocoland Malaysia Bhd Business Description

Address No. 6 Jalan Damanlela, Level 13, Guoco Tower, Damansara City, Bukit Damansara, Kuala Lumpur, MYS, 50490
Guocoland Malaysia Bhd is an investment holding company. It is engaged in the development of residential properties and commercial properties for sale. The company's business segments are Property development of residential properties and commercial properties for sale; Property investments in residential and commercial properties and investment in Real Estate Investment Trusts; Hotels management and operations; and Plantation operation of oil palm estates and sale of fresh fruit bunches. It generates maximum revenue from the Property development segment. It has operations only in Malaysia.
